Docker / Kubernetes vs Unikernels
Some people think that Unikernels are just containers 2.0 but the reality is that they are incredibly different technologies.
DOCKER / KUBERNETES
- runs linux
- users
- 30M LOC
- many processes
- decreases performance
- less safe than linux
- higher complexity
UNIKERNELS
- NO shell
- NO linux
- NO users
- 30k LOC
- single process
- increases performance
- safer than linux
- simplicity
Unikernels are Faster
- Kubernetes and Docker are way slower than Linux because they duplicate both the storage and networking layers.
- NanoVMs relies on the underlying infrastructures existing network primitives so it isn't just faster than containers - it's faster than Linux itself.
- Unikernels can run 2X as fast as Linux on GCP and 3X as fast on AWS.
Unikernels are Safer
- Containers complicate the software supply chain.
- Containers break well-known Unix/VM security boundaries.
- Unikernels Reduce Attack Surface.
- Unikernels Make Compliance Much Easier.
| Security Requirement Guide | LINUX | NANOS | REDUCTION |
|---|---|---|---|
| OPERATION SYSTEM SECURITY REQUIREMENT GUIDE | 325 | 279 | 15% |
| GENERAL PURPOSE OPERATING SYSTEM SRG | 198 | 125 | 37% |
| RED HAT ENTERPRISE LINUX 7 | 23 | 21 | 9% |
| NISTIR 800-53 | 123 | 88 | 14% |
| NIST SP 800-44 | 54 | 31 | 43% |
| NISTIR 8176 | 224 | 193 | 14% |
Unikernels are Simple
- Unikernels remove layers of abstractions while containers add them.
- Unikernels use the cloud as the orchestration platform and don't require an external one like K8S.
- Unikernels are way easier to debug than containers.
